CUP - Love All Play is a heartfelt drama that really dives into the struggles and aspirations of a young kid from Idukki. Nidhin Babu's journey feels so genuine, balancing the weight of dreams and the pressures of youth. The pacing has a nice flow, sort of like how life unfolds β some moments are intense, while others take their time to breathe. The atmosphere captures the essence of rural India, blending the beauty of the landscape with the grit of competition. Performances are solid, really grounding the story in realism without over-dramatizing. Itβs also interesting how the film incorporates practical effects during the badminton sequences, making everything feel more authentic. There's an earnestness that threads through the narrative, making it stand out in a genre that often leans on formula.
